248 cam swap help

I just did the S13 248 exhaust cam swap on my S14. The car dyno'd at a healthy 141whp before the swap, the 248 was put in with 2.5 degrees advanced (redrilled sproket) and rotated 4 teeth CCW.

After the swap the car started up fine and sounded good. We dynod the car once more and the results were quite dissapointing. The car lost a whole 20whp. It dynod at 121whp.... Wtf?

The only problem we could think of is that when we rotated the cam four teeth CCW we counted the tooth we were on as 1 (one), and counted three over from there. So we opened her back up and moved it one more tooth CCW. Now the car wouldnt even start, intake side was opening way to early.

Anyone that has done the swap have any input on what went wrong? Any ideas what so ever??

If it still doesn't work with the stock cams, I am sorry to say chances are you have chipped or broke something. Also check the timing chain to make sure it is tight, when I put s13 cams in my s14 I noticed that you could still mount everything back together just fine, but there was enough room in the chain ot be 1 tooth off if you weren't careful, obviously this could cause problems.
